What Is Artificial Intelligence?
Artificial intelligence refers to computer systems designed to perform tasks that usually require human intelligence. These tasks include learning, problem-solving, decision-making, and pattern recognition.
AI is used in:
- Smartphones and smart devices
- Online search and recommendations
- Customer service chatbots
- Healthcare and finance systems
As AI grows, its impact continues to expand.
Pros of Artificial Intelligence
Increased Efficiency and Productivity
One of the biggest advantages of AI is efficiency. AI systems can process large amounts of data quickly and perform repetitive tasks without fatigue.
Benefits include:
- Faster data analysis
- Reduced manual workload
- Improved accuracy
- Increased productivity
AI helps organizations save time and resources.
Improved Decision-Making
AI can analyze data patterns and provide insights that support better decisions. This is especially useful in fields like healthcare, finance, and logistics.
AI supports decision-making by:
- Identifying trends
- Reducing human error
- Offering data-driven insights
- Improving forecasting
When used correctly, AI enhances human judgment rather than replacing it.
Automation of Routine Tasks
AI allows automation of repetitive and time-consuming tasks. This frees people to focus on creative, strategic, or interpersonal work.
Examples include:
- Automated customer support
- Scheduling and data entry
- Fraud detection
- Smart assistants
Automation improves efficiency but must be managed carefully.
Improved Accessibility and Convenience
AI-powered tools make services more accessible and convenient.
Examples include:
- Voice recognition for accessibility
- Translation tools
- Navigation and travel planning
- Personalized recommendations
These tools improve everyday experiences.
Cons of Artificial Intelligence
Job Displacement Concerns
One major concern about AI is its impact on jobs. Automation may reduce the need for certain roles.
Potential challenges include:
- Job loss in routine-based roles
- Need for reskilling
- Unequal access to new opportunities
While AI creates new jobs, transition periods can be difficult.
Lack of Human Judgment and Emotion
AI systems lack emotional understanding and moral judgment. They operate based on data, not human values.
Limitations include:
- Difficulty handling complex ethical decisions
- Lack of empathy
- Inability to understand context fully
Human oversight remains essential.
Privacy and Data Security Risks
AI systems rely on large amounts of data, raising concerns about privacy and misuse.
Risks include:
- Data breaches
- Misuse of personal information
- Surveillance concerns
Responsible data management is critical.
Bias and Fairness Issues
AI systems learn from data, and biased data can lead to biased outcomes.
Challenges include:
- Discrimination in hiring or lending
- Unfair decision-making
- Reinforcement of existing inequalities
Fair and transparent AI design is necessary to reduce bias.

Dependence on Technology
Overreliance on AI can reduce critical thinking and problem-solving skills.
Possible effects include:
- Reduced human involvement
- Loss of control over decisions
- Difficulty functioning without technology
Balance is key when integrating AI into daily life.
